Toilet Overflow Water Removal vs. DIY: When to Call a Professional
| Situation | DIY? | Call a Pro? | Why |
|---|---|---|---|
| Small clog in a toilet bowl | Yes | No | You can try using a plunger or plumbing snake to clear the clog yourself. |
| Large clog in a toilet bowl | Maybe | Yes | While you might be able to clear a small clog, a large clog needs specialized equipment and expertise to avoid further damage. |
| Water overflow in a bathroom or kitchen | No | Yes | The rapid spread of water can cause extensive damage and create health hazards, needing immediate professional attention. |
| Water damage in a wall or floor | No | Yes | Water damage can cause structural issues and create an environment for mold and bacteria growth, necessitating professional restoration. |
| Discolored or warped flooring | No | Yes | Discolored or warped flooring is a sign of underlying water damage, needing professional assessment and restoration to prevent further damage. |

Toilet Overflow Water Removal Cost in Prescott Valley, AZ
Our prices for toilet overflow water removal vary depending on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ions in Prescott Valley, AZ. Here’s a breakdown of typical price ranges for our services:
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Emergency Response and Damage Assessment | $500 – $1,500 | Severity of damage, size of affected area, and complexity of the job |
| Clog Removal and Drain Cleaning | $200 – $1,000 | Type of clog, location of clog, and equipment required |
| Water Extraction and Drying | $1,000 – $3,000 | Amount of water extracted, complexity of the job, and equipment required |
| Sanitizing and Disinfecting | $200 – $500 | Severity of mold and bacteria growth, size of affected area |
| Restoration and Repair | $1,000 – $5,000 | Complexity of the job, size of affected area, and materials required |
Keep in mind that these are estimates, and the final cost will depend on an on-site assessment and consultation with our team. We offer free estimates and transparent pricing, so you know exactly what you’re getting into.
